Transaction 59afb60376a5b5479a529e8ebe23043f72cdf07dc1e93848d4b348dd9e7f2380

1 Input
2 Outputs
  • 59afb60376a5b5479a529e8ebe23043f72cdf07dc1e93848d4b348dd9e7f2380:0
  • value  932568
    address  39WYAcdCz9r5MnXSqGxGgasJfqz9FVryKH
  • 59afb60376a5b5479a529e8ebe23043f72cdf07dc1e93848d4b348dd9e7f2380:1
  • value  1256500
    address  1KrFcSnbXWiauYSQoLXFL7nMs98LnWe9s6